19th Century Gueridon with Satyr Heads

About the Item

Oval gueridon featuring a marble top. The purple brocatelle marble originates from Spain and is ringed by a gilt bronze rim decorated with intertwined foliage on a dark blue background. Satyr heads are placed at the top of each of the slender table legs. The top of each leg is decorated with a foliated, gilt bronze capital and a spiral of flowers descends each leg, which ends in a hoof. A gilt bronze strut connects the legs and is intricately sculpted with acanthus leaves, a crown of laurels and a pine cone, circa 1880. Dimension: L 60 cm, W 37 cm, H 75 cm.
